Planning the Space for Maximum Functionality
Before diving into materials, finishes, or fixtures, it’s essential to begin with a solid plan. Evaluate the current footprint of your laundry room. Is it a dedicated room, a converted hallway, or a corner within a larger utility space? Understanding the boundaries of the area will help define how many functions the room can realistically accommodate.
Consider the daily routines and pain points that occur in your current laundry setup. Are you constantly juggling space while folding clothes? Do you lack adequate storage for detergents and linens? Is there no room to store seasonal items or to hang delicates? Identifying these challenges will guide the design process.
Incorporating a layout that optimizes flow and allows for multiple tasks simultaneously is essential. For instance, placing a folding station between the washer and dryer minimizes extra steps. Designing Custom Cabinets for Your Needs
One of the most transformative elements in any laundry room renovation is the addition of custom cabinetry. Unlike off-the-shelf options, custom cabinets are built specifically for your space, ensuring a seamless fit and maximizing every inch. These cabinets can serve a multitude of purposes: from housing laundry supplies to hiding hampers and concealing plumbing.

Whether you want open shelving for quick access or closed cabinets to maintain a clean aesthetic, the options are endless. For smaller laundry rooms, vertical cabinets that reach the ceiling are ideal for storing infrequently used items such as seasonal linens or bulk cleaning supplies.
Design features such as pull-out drawers, built-in ironing boards, and hidden drying racks can be integrated into the cabinetry. These components help maintain a tidy appearance while making the room work harder for you. When selecting finishes, opt for durable materials like moisture-resistant MDF or hardwood with protective coatings to withstand the humid environment of a laundry space.
Color selection can also influence how the room feels. Lighter tones can make a small laundry room feel more spacious and airy, while darker hues lend a sense of sophistication and depth. Many custom laundry room design experts recommend coordinating cabinet colors with countertops and flooring for a cohesive look.
Creating Workspaces That Support Multiple Functions
A well-designed laundry room is not only about storage; it’s also about providing practical work surfaces that support daily activities. Consider incorporating countertop space above front-loading machines for folding clothes, sorting laundry, or even doing light crafts. Quartz or laminate countertops are popular choices due to their durability and low maintenance requirements.
Incorporating a deep utility sink can expand your laundry room’s functionality. Whether you’re pre-soaking clothes, washing pet supplies, or cleaning gardening tools, a well-placed sink is an indispensable addition. Make sure it is surrounded by water-resistant surfaces and supported by cabinetry underneath for extra storage.
If your household includes children or pets, your custom laundry room design can incorporate additional zones tailored for their needs. A bench with hooks above and cubbies below creates a mini mudroom within the laundry room. Similarly, a pet washing station with tiled backsplash and hand-held sprayer can be a convenient feature for animal lovers.
For homes where space allows, integrating a small desk or workspace in the laundry room is a smart way to make the room multifunctional. This can serve as a command center for managing household paperwork, a hobby station, or even a secondary office nook. The goal is to turn your laundry room into an active hub rather than a forgotten utility area.
